**Our Client**

Our client is spearheading an ambitious development programme which will transform Hemel Hempstead and create attractive and sustainable new neighbourhoods and communities to the north and east of Hemel Hempstead, through the delivery of more than 11,000 new homes and 10,000 new jobs by 2050.

**The Role**

Reporting to the Programme Manager, you will oversee and manage all communication activity for the programme.

A partnership approach is essential, as you’ll be working in collaboration with key partners, Councils, landowners and other interested parties to lead on consultations, engagement and the sharing of information for the programme. Responsibilities include:

- Supervise and co-ordinate the delivery of communications, consultations and engagement, in line with the programme and corporate requirements.
- Manage the delivery of the Communications and Engagement Strategy and Plan, working closely with the partner group and ensuring all stakeholder/audience engagement and activities have a collaborative partnership approach and are carefully planned. A priority is to develop comprehensive and effective communications plans when engagement is carried out with stakeholders eg landowners, investors and the public.
- Chair regular Communication Sub-Group meetings and work closely with the local authorities and partners to ensure an aligned position, where possible. Liaise with partner and key stakeholder Communication Leads on a regular basis.
- Attend and contribute to the programmes Governance meetings.
- Oversee the Communications and Engagement budget, in line with the Council’s financial management process and procure relevant professional support to help deliver the service. Provide support for funding, investment and lobbying activities as required.
- Manage the delivery of publications and proactive and reactive media relations. Oversee the website updates and traffic flows.
- Produce evaluation reports to monitor the impact of media coverage and audience understanding.
- Develop a positive social media campaign for the Programme and ensure that social media is used to its fullest potential to communicate with residents, stakeholders and those interested in living and working in Hemel Hempstead.
- Monitor partners’ and stakeholders’ social media presence tos upport and share messages to further raise awareness and ensure alignment.
- Develop a proactive relationship with local, national and trade press agencies and respond to journalists’ requirements as they arise.
- Develop opportunities to inform, advise and guide Councillors, to help develop their knowledge and understanding of the programme.
- Manage stakeholder relations to ensure information and updates on programme activities are shared in a timely and cost-efficient manner.
- Undertake research into best practice for communications and engagement, particularly with hard-to-reach sections of the community, eg young people, to embed this into the programme delivery.
- Create and maintain stakeholder database to capture key issues emerging and any actions arising and develop as part of the Engagement Plan, identifying levels of influence/control, associated risks and their mitigation.
